The app had no capabilities file, so Tauri v2's ACL blocked all
frontend listen() calls. SSH connections succeeded on the Rust side
but the terminal never received data events, appearing as "nothing
happened." Grants core:default, core:event:default, core🪟default,
and shell:allow-open.

Rust RDP service: ironrdp client with full connection handshake
(TCP -> TLS -> CredSSP -> NLA), pixel buffer frame delivery,
mouse/keyboard input via scancode mapping, graceful disconnect.
Runs in dedicated thread with own tokio runtime to avoid Send
lifetime issues with ironrdp trait objects.
Vue frontend: RdpView canvas renderer with 30fps polling,
mouse/keyboard capture, RdpToolbar with Ctrl+Alt+Del and
clipboard. SessionContainer handles both SSH and RDP tabs.

Rust SSH service: russh async client, DashMap session registry,
TOFU host key verification, CWD tracking via separate exec channel
(never touches terminal stream), base64 event emission for terminal
I/O. 52/52 tests passing.
Vue 3 frontend: ported from Wails v3 to Tauri v2 — useTerminal
composable with streaming TextDecoder + rAF batching, session store
with multi-connection support, connection store/tree, sidebar, tab
bar, status bar, keyboard shortcuts. All Wails imports replaced
with Tauri API equivalents.
